I purchased our night through Hotwire who had this listed as 2.5 star. It was not up to what I would expect of that level. The room was small. I had a difficult time getting to the back side of the bed because the dresser/tv stand was in the way. There was less than a foot between the wall and bed edge and the same between the end of the bed and the stand. The bed was like a rock. I couldn't sleep in it. My back was killing me so I moved to the couch and slept propped up with throw pillows that had been on the bed. There were 2 small pillows on the bed, an extra in the closet was bigger, but it didn't have pillowcase. The curtains had large stains on them. The bathtub had mold growing where the base and wrap around met. We had to go to the front desk to get shampoo as we were only provided with soap in the room. Our bed squeeked really bad. Breakfast was OK. We had scrambled eggs, sausage, bagels. Cereals were also available. For drinks they had coffees, 2 juices, and tea. They had complimentary newspapers which was nice. It seemed reasonably quiet. I could hear footsteps from above during the night but that was pretty much it. This hotel is definitely set up more for the extended traveler such as bussinessmen. Rooms really are best for just 1 person. The staff was friendly. Location is good.
